US sending military police to two border crossings

by Associated Press
| March 6, 2020 9:31 AM

PHOENIX (AP) — The U.S. government says it is sending 160 military police and engineers to two official border crossings to deal with asylum seekers in case a federal appeals court strikes down one of the Trump administration's key policies.
